Hibiscus syriacus View in CoL L.
A Uk GoogleMaps : Ukraine: Cherkasy Oblast, Cherkasy city, 49.425286°N, 32.054533°E, spontaneous seedlings near flower beds, 21 Aug 2022, Chorna & Shynder (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org/observations/148261389); Umancity, 48.750379°N, 30.223615°E,youngplantsalong edges of sidewalks in several places, 1 Jul 2023, Chorna (obs.); Chernivtsi city, 48.287608°N, 25.936161°E, Cathedral of the Holy Spirit, several self-sowing plants along sidewalk, 2–3 years old, 5 Jan 2023, Shynder (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org/observations/155428815); Kyiv City, 50.41437°N, 30.561165°E, M. M. Gryshko National Botanical Garden, plants of various ages (including flowering ones) in cracks of paths and foundations of buildings, spontaneous, 12 Apr 2020, Shynder (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org/observations/143890294); ibid, 29 Sep 2020, Shynder ( KWHA 102587 About KWHA ); Kyiv Oblast, Bila Tserkva city, square near railway station, several young plants (2–3 years old) in cracks along edge of sidewalk, 49.811361°N, 30.108871°E, 12 Aug 2023, Doiko GoogleMaps ( BCK s.n.); Odesa city, 46.404526°N, 30.751991°E, self-sown in flower beds and on sides of sidewalks and roads, 26 Sep 2022, Shynder GoogleMaps (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org /observations/155382645); Ternopil Oblast, Ternopil city, 49.562659°N, 25.594468°E, along edges of sidewalks in several places, 23 Jul 2023, Shynder GoogleMaps (obs.); Chortkiv GoogleMaps city, plants spreading beyond flower gardens, 1–15 Jul 2023, Sobolenko GoogleMaps (obs.); Zakarpattia Oblast GoogleMaps , Mukachevo Raion GoogleMaps , Svalyava GoogleMaps city, 48.549765°N, 22.982052°E, a generative plant in crack in sidewalk along central street, 30 Aug 2022, Shynder (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org /observations/155429219); ibid., Berehove city, territory of B. Linner Berehove District Hospital, near central entrance, near place of culture, several self-sown plants, 28 Aug 2022, Shevera & Shynder (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org/observations/152538461); Berehove GoogleMaps city, 48.204664°N, 22.633318°E, several 2–3 year old plants along walls and edges of sidewalks, 28 Aug 2022, Shevera & Shynder (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org /observations/152384970); Berehove city, 48.217651°N, 22.645113°E, spontaneous group of mature plants on roadside, 1 Sep 2022, Shynder & Shevera (photo: https://www.inaturalist.org/observations/152491353); ibid., Uzhhorod city, spontaneous in undergrowth of Botanical Garden of Uzhhorod National University GoogleMaps , 15 Jul 2022, Shevera (obs.); ibid, flower embankment between Botanical Garden of Uzhhorod National University GoogleMaps (where species is cultivated) and Uzhhorod children railway, escaped, 16 Sep 2022, Shevera (obs.).
– A shrubby species of E Asian origin. Nowadays, it is often used for decorative gardening almost throughout Ukraine, but 20– 30 years ago it was almost never grown in the N regions due to its low winter hardiness. New for the continental part of Ukraine as a casual alien, escaped from cultivation.
M. Shevera, O. Shynder, H. Chorna & N. Doiko
